What happens if you fail to turnover property in bankruptcy? You could lose your discharge!

A man in a suit fails to turnover property.

When a bankruptcy case is filed, the goal is to keep the debtors with as much of their property as possible.  Sometimes, though, to get the discharge, a debtor has to turnover property.  Generally, it’s because they don’t have sufficient exemptions to protect the property.  A very tricky asset can be a potential tax return.  Even […]
